Shared Decision Making

Introduction to Shared Decision Making (SDM) is an emerging best practice in behavioral health care. It is designed to ensure that individuals have autonomy and control over the important decisions that affect their lives and health. By putting individuals’ preferences, goals, and values at the center of discussions about health-related decisions, engagement is enhanced. It helps improve communication between service providers and individuals who use their services. Used effectively, shared decision making can make collaboration more productive, efficient, and empowering for both the person using services and those providing them. There are data-informed, technology-based tools to assist this process, such as the MYCHOIS initiative by PSYCKES. This training will provide foundational information on shared decision making in behavioral health and the role of shared decision making in promoting and supporting recovery. Integrating full information and decision-making tools with respectful two-way dialogue will help balance information about mental health conditions and treatment options with an individual’s preferences, goals, and cultural values and beliefs. Participants will acquire basic shared decision-making concepts and applications and learn ways to integrate shared decision-making tools, such as issue cards and option grids, and interventions, such as choice talk, option talk, decision talk, and decisional frameworks, into clinical practice.
